7 Color Trends to Shop This Season

It’s time to meet the trendiest colors of this upcoming season. From fresh color palettes hot off the runway to seasons favorites are making their way from the runway down to retail.

From Paris, London to New York, and Milan fashion weeks, we’ll discover how designers integrated these color trends into their creations!

From the designers we love to the fashion moguls themselves, here are this seasons trendiest of color trends!

1. Lavender Hues

S/S 23’ RTW Jason Wu, Versace, Sandy Liang

The lavender hue is making its way into this seasons trends yet again as designers utilized this color in different shades and hues. It certainly setting the tone this season and one you should hop on!

2. Limoncello

S/S 23 Moschino, Altuzarra, Carlolina Herrera

Expect bright shades to monotone shades of yellow to grace the retail stores this season as luminescent yellow makes its way back to the trend scene.

3. Baby Blue

S/S 23 Marni, Givenchy, Hermes

This season-less color is sure to resurface each season and is one that will get tons of traction in your wardrobe! If you haven’t invested in this color hue yet, I would suggest adding it this season.

4. Sorbet

S/S 23 Lela Rose, Moschino, No. 1

A soft, fresh color hue that is in between a zesty orange to a bubble gum pink. A perfect shade for a warm summer night. Opt this shade this summer if you’re looking for a new addition in your wardrobe.

5. Bubble Gum Pink

S/S 23 No. 21, Chanel, Nensi Dojaka

Soft pastels are taking fashion by storm and soft blushes are no exception. Give your wardrobe a refresh this season by updating your spring essentials with a modern blush hue!

6. Gray Lilac

S/S 23 Chanel, Prada, Miu Miu

A lilac infused grey is sprucing up the classic color. With an ethereal-dreamy color in mind, designers used this during their workwear inspired designs. From loose fit blazers, trench coats, and collard mini dresses make this color come to life.

7. Green Fever

S/S 23 Saint Laurent, Altuzarra, Michael Kors

It’s green fever this season! If you haven’t got a taste of this tone in the winter, than you’ll get a good look this spring/summer. From blazers, bags, to dresses this color trend, will make it way this season. Opt this color trend if your in need of a pop of color
